Question Answers

My roof is actively leaking during a storm - how quickly can someone get here?

Emergency tarping crews dispatch from Cambrian Park Plaza and take CA-85 to reach most addresses within 35-50 minutes during normal traffic conditions. The priority is securing the leak location with reinforced waterproof tarps anchored to the roof deck, not just the shingles. This temporary measure prevents water from reaching the skip sheathing and interior spaces until permanent repairs can be scheduled after the storm passes.

My Cambrian Park roof is about 70 years old - should I be worried about it failing?

Roofs built around 1957 in Cambrian Park typically have architectural asphalt shingles installed over 1x6 skip sheathing. This decking type has gaps between boards that allow moisture migration and doesn't meet modern code requirements for continuous sheathing. After seven decades of UV exposure and moisture cycles, the asphalt loses its flexibility while the skip sheathing allows water to penetrate the underlayment. The combination creates predictable failure points at nail penetrations and along board gaps.

My attic gets extremely hot and I've noticed some mold - could this be roof-related?

Improper ventilation on 4/12 pitch roofs creates predictable moisture accumulation and mold growth. The 2022 California Residential Code requires specific intake and exhaust ratios based on attic square footage. Low-slope roofs in Cambrian Park often have insufficient intake at eaves due to retrofitted insulation blocking soffit vents. This imbalance causes humid air to stagnate, condensing on cooler sheathing surfaces during nighttime temperature drops.

What code requirements should I verify my contractor is following for my roof replacement?

San Jose Planning, Building and Code Enforcement requires permits for all roof replacements, with inspections verifying 2022 California Residential Code compliance. Contractors must hold active CSLB licensing with roofing classification. Current code mandates ice and water shield extending 24 inches inside exterior walls in all climates, not just snow regions. Flashing details require specific step-shank nails and sealant combinations that differ from 1990s standards many older Cambrian Park roofs still reflect.

Should I install traditional shingles or solar shingles when replacing my roof?

Under NEM 3.0's reduced export rates, solar shingles face economic challenges despite the 30% federal tax credit. Traditional architectural shingles with separate photovoltaic panels typically deliver better energy cost recovery in 2026. The integrated systems require complete roof replacement if any component fails, while conventional panels can be serviced independently. For skip sheathing decks, traditional shingles with proper underlayment provide more reliable weather protection before adding solar.

Can a contractor really tell if my roof has hidden damage without tearing off shingles?

Standard high-resolution aerial imagery combined with manual inspection identifies sub-surface moisture that traditional walk-overs miss. Thermal patterns show heat retention in wet decking areas, while moisture meters confirm elevated readings at suspect locations. On skip sheathing roofs, water travels laterally along board gaps, creating damage distant from the original leak point. This diagnostic approach precisely maps repair zones without destructive exploration.

Why are my homeowner insurance premiums increasing so dramatically in San Jose?

California's 28% average premium increase reflects insurers' response to catastrophic loss claims from atmospheric river events. While California doesn't participate in IBHS FORTIFIED programs, upgrading to a Class 4 impact-resistant roof with enhanced deck attachment and sealed roof-to-wall connections can still reduce premiums. These modifications demonstrate reduced risk to underwriters, potentially offsetting the statewide trend through documented structural improvements.

Do I really need impact-resistant shingles if hail risk is low in our area?

The financial case for Class 4 shingles in Cambrian Park centers on wind resistance, not hail protection. With 110 mph wind zone requirements and December-February atmospheric river events, standard shingles experience progressive uplift failure. Impact-resistant shingles have reinforced construction that maintains sealant strips longer during sustained winds. Several insurers now offer premium credits for these installations, making them cost-effective over the roof's lifespan despite not being code-mandated.
